Description

Issue Description
I have configured the connector, and it has failed with a generally unhelpful error message. Take note that I can configure and ADX query connector with the same configurations and managed identity, but not an indexer

Steps to Reproduce
1. Open the SRE Agent builder tile and click add connector
2. Configure the connector with the ADX cluster url and database
3. Select to use the managed identity that has permission to the ADX cluster

Expected Behavior
A connection should be established

Actual Behavior
Error:
Status not available for connector type 'KustoDataIndexer'.
